solve for x: 3^(x+3)=9

Respuesta :

madethisfortwitch1
madethisfortwitch1 madethisfortwitch1
  • 04-03-2021

Answer:

-1

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ve equations like this we need to use the following rule

[tex]x^y=z\\y=log_xz[/tex]

We have

[tex]3^{x+3}=9\\x+3=log_39\\x+3=2\\x= -1[/tex]
